Transaction d2840dea6aa759e4c143f4868781638400e7a0dcc862e26217025e7900536d46
1 Input
1 Output
-
d2840dea6aa759e4c143f4868781638400e7a0dcc862e26217025e7900536d46:0
- value
- 14464959
- script pubkey
- OP_0 OP_PUSHBYTES_20 bfed3bb5e9bdf9896d533890580c2a8266ac9259
- address
- bc1qhlknhd0fhhucjm2n8zg9srp2sfn2eyje5y50s7